Logan’s Roadhouse Honors Veterans with Folds of Honor Partnership

November 7, 2013

Logan's RoadhouseNashville, TN – For guests looking to make a difference this Veterans Day, Logan’s Roadhouse has also formed a partnership with Folds of Honor (Folds of Honor Foundation), donating a portion of sales to the foundation to help support families of deceased or disabled veterans through scholarship programs and additional assistance.

The partnership was launched through Logan’s desire to not only help veterans near restaurant locations, but to also create a larger impact on the lives of veterans across the United States and abroad.

Tennessee State School Bond Authority to provide $126.7 Million in Loans for School Construction and Renovation Projects Statewide

May 24, 2010

Communities across Tennessee will have an opportunity to apply for low-interest loans for school construction and renovation projects through the state’s Qualified School Construction Bond (QSCB) program.

City and county government officials can attend an informational meeting about the application process on May 27th, 2010 at 1:30 pm in Room 29 of the Legislative Plaza in Nashville.

A video stream of the meeting may be accessible via the Internet, if the Tennessee General Assembly is not in session. If video streaming is not available, the meeting will not be recorded for viewing at a later date. [Read more]

Carrie Underwood & ACM Lifting Lives Partner to support Flood Relief in Middle Tennessee

May 21, 2010

Text-to-Donate Campaign Launching Immediately, will be included in telecast of ‘ACM PRESENTS: BROOKS & DUNN – THE LAST RODEO’ on May 23rd on CBS

ENCINO, CA, — Reigning ACM Entertainer of the Year Carrie Underwood and ACM Lifting Lives have committed seed funding to create the new ACM Lifting Lives Temporary Home Fund to support relief efforts for families devastated by the recent floods in Middle Tennessee. The Fund takes its name from Underwood’s co-penned hit song “Temporary Home,” in acknowledgement of the immediate needs surrounding those impacted by the floods.

“ACM Lifting Lives received funds from the taping of the Brooks & Dunn special seven days ago, and as a nimble organization, we are eager to immediately give back to the communities in Middle Tennessee that were hit hardest,” said Erin Spahn, Director of ACM Lifting Lives. “In addition, we approached Carrie about how she wanted to use the grants she would receive as our 2009 Entertainer of the Year, and she leapt at the chance to help people in need of shelter. Our goals fit perfectly, and the Temporary Home Fund was created.” [Read more]
